kerouac Nov 10th, 2021 07:57 AM

Going to the American Hospital would be an unecessary expense since it is in reality a French private hospital and not even in Paris. Great marketing, though, since Americans tend to flock to it. If necessary, just find an ordinary English speaking doctor in Paris (Google is your friend) who will be able to prescribe whatever the doctor thinks you need. A French GP charges 25 euros for a visit, and specialists charge 35 euros if they are part of the French health system. Doctors outside of the health system can charge whatever they want.
